Output e8c28827de669e67bfd805ff315b8b3fc0d501c95c79bf5a506999862dd43044:0

value
1629174
script pubkey
OP_0 OP_PUSHBYTES_20 889a958f016fa52814cb04e280ee242c822ae162
address
bc1q3zdftrcpd7jjs9xtqn3gpm3y9jpz4ctzucu25e
transaction
e8c28827de669e67bfd805ff315b8b3fc0d501c95c79bf5a506999862dd43044